800-BOMBER RAID

REICH RAILWAYS HAMM AND MUNSTER OIL plants” attacked (11 a.m.) RUGBY, Oct. 30. More than 800 American heavy bombers to-day attacked industrial and communications targets at dlamm and Munster and oil refineries and processing plants at Hamburg and Harbourg. these Fortresses and Liberators were escorted by more tfian 950 Mustangs and Thunderbolts. In daylight to-day Royal Air Force Lancasters, escorted by spitfires and Mustangs, attached a synthetic oil plant at Wesseiing. nine miles south of Cologne. This plant has a capacity ol 300,uuu tons yearly. Attacks were also made with an escort ol Spitfires on gun emplacements and deiended positions on Walcheren Island.
